UNP Women's Front demonstrates against CoL
[TamilNet, Tuesday, 21 August 2007, 21:08 GMT]
The prices of fuel and other essential goods have soared beyond the reach of ordinary citizens of Sri Lanka due to the war waged by Sri Lanka government, United National Party (UNP) Women's Front, Colombo District Organizer, Rosy Senanayake said, after participating in a protest demonstration Tuesday from 10.30 a.m to 12:00 noon in front of Colombo Fort Railway station, to highlight the burdens faced by the public due to increase in Cost of Living (CoL).
UNP Women's Front Parliamentarians Thalatha Athukorala, Siriyani Bandara and Renuka Herath, along with Rosy Senanayake voiced their strongest protests in the demonstration, highlighting the rise in prices of essential commodities including children's milk powder which directly impacts pregnant women and average citizens of Sri Lanka. The high number Sri Lankan Ministerial posts is yet another major reason for the spiraling cost of living in Sri Lanka, Rosy Sennanyake said, speaking to the media. The members of the UNP Women's Front took part in the demonstrations carrying placards condemning the Sri Lanka government for indulging in a war which has caused prices of essential commodities to rise beyond the reach of ordinary people.
